3 systems’ leaders join 340B Health’s board of directors

Executives from three health systems have joined the board of directors for 340B Health, an organization that represents the hundreds of hospitals part of a federal drug pricing program. 

Advertisement

The new additions are Meetali Desai, pharmacy business services director of Worcester, Mass.-based UMass Memorial Medical Center; Rosland Fisher McLeod, chief legal officer and senior vice president of legal and public affairs of Cincinnati Children’s Hospital Medical Center; and Tim Lynch, PharmD, senior vice president and chief administrative officer of Tacoma, Wash.-based MultiCare Health System, according to a news release shared with Becker’s.
